Ruichan Lv is a scholar working on Materials Chemistry, Biomedical Engineering and Molecular Biology. According to data from OpenAlex, Ruichan Lv has authored 103 papers receiving a total of 4.0k indexed citations (citations by other indexed papers that have themselves been cited), including 81 papers in Materials Chemistry, 77 papers in Biomedical Engineering and 13 papers in Molecular Biology. Recurrent topics in Ruichan Lv’s work include Nanoplatforms for cancer theranostics (71 papers), Luminescence Properties of Advanced Materials (61 papers) and Luminescence and Fluorescent Materials (30 papers). Ruichan Lv is often cited by papers focused on Nanoplatforms for cancer theranostics (71 papers), Luminescence Properties of Advanced Materials (61 papers) and Luminescence and Fluorescent Materials (30 papers). Ruichan Lv collaborates with scholars based in China, United States and Saudi Arabia. Ruichan Lv's co-authors include Piaoping Yang, Fei He, Shili Gai, Jun Lin, Guixin Yang, Yunlu Dai, Chunxia Li, Dan Yang, Jiating Xu and Bin Liu and has published in prestigious journals such as ACS Nano, Renewable and Sustainable Energy Reviews and Chemistry of Materials.
